MATCH ONE

Mauro Ranallo: Welcome ladies and gentlemen to Monday Night Warfare! We are coming to you live from Denver, Colorado!

"Making a Difference" hit the PA and Andrade came to the ring, flanked by Zelina Vega and Charlotte Flair.

Corey Graves: Bow before your royalty, Mauro!

Mauro Ranallo: Not likely Corey. It's anyone's game as we head into Wrestlemania.

Once Andrade was in the ring, "Psycho Killer" hit, marking the arrival of Tommaso Ciampa. Ciampa was quick to enter, and the referee rang the bell as Ciampa ran in with a shoulder block. Almas slid to the outside of the ring and Ciampa followed him. They chased each other around the ring, with Almas sliding back in with Ciampa still trailing. Almas went for a kick but Ciampa blocked it and knocks him down. Ciampa hit a suplex and went for the cover but Almas kicked out.

Corey Graves: Ciampa thought he had Almas there!

One on their feet, the two men exchanged right hands. A big kick by Ciampa took Andrade down. When Almas got back up, Ciampa hit a spinning heel kick. He went for the cover but Almas kicks out. Zelina was on the outside, pounding on the ring apron to spur Almas on. Ciampa went for another kick but Almas moved. He slapped Ciampa across the chest, and backed him into the ropes. Ciampa fought back, but was cut off by a big kick by Almas. He went for the hammerlock DDT but Ciampa countered and Almas countered back with an elbow. Ciampa was down as Almas ran toward him but got caught with the Project Ciampa. Ciampa went for the pin, but Zelina and Charlotte climbed up on the apron and the referee became distracted, turning to tell them to get down. Seeing this, Ciampa got up and grabbed the referee, spinning him back toward the action. That was just enough time for Almas to recover! He hit the Hammerlock DDT, and hooked the leg.

1...

2...

3!

Mauro Ranallo: Are you kidding me?

Corey Graves: No! No, what you're seeing is real, Mauro! Royalty out here getting the job done tonight.

Charlotte and Zelina got into the ring to celebrate with Almas as Warfare went to commercial.

MATCH TWO

‘Fight’ began to play across the arena as Kevin Owens made his way down to the ring. Shortly after, ‘One True Villain’ followed as Marty Scurll made his arrival. Scurll and Owens paced the ring for a few seconds before colliding in the centre with a lock up, Owens over powered and tossed Scurll across the ring. The two both took a second glaring at one another before Owens charged forward, taking Scurll down with a clothesline, Owens covered.

1..

2..

Scurll managed to get his shoulder off the canvas. Owens got back to his feet and pulled Scurll up with him before he sent a swift forearm to the head followed by an Irish Whip into the corner. Kevin Owens followed up and attempted a standing splash into the corner but Scurll rolled out of the way, spinning on the spot and connecting with a massive Enziquri!

Corey Graves: Scurll has almost decapitated Owens right there!

Mauro Ranallo: This could be it Corey!

Scurll swooped down for a quick pin fall.

1..

2..

Owens quickly got the shoulder up to the dismay of Scurll who rushed back to his feet and shot across the ring and back with a quick leg drop! Owens grasped onto his throat and began to roll around a little before taking a few sharp kicks to the gut. Scurll pulled Owens back to his feet and hooked Owens for a DDT but Kevin reversed it, sending Scurll over his shoulder and hard onto the canvas.

1..

2..

Mauro Ranallo: He really did hit the canvas with some force!

Corey Graves: He could be badly hurt Mauro!

Mauro Ranallo: I would not be surprised...

Scurll rolled himself to the bottom rope and began to pull himself to his feet whilst Kevin Owens began to stalk his prey. Scurll turns and is send into the ropes! Pop Up Powerbomb!! But no, Scurll secures himself and flips Owens across the canvas with a massive Hurricanrana!

1..

2..

Kevin some how manovoured the pin fall and rolled Scurll into a small package but he quickly wormed out and rolled out under the bottom rope and quickly back in, ducking under a clothesline from Owens. Scurll immediately followed up with a drop kick which sent Owens down onto his back. Scurll went in for the cover but Kevin Owens once again rolled it around into a small package but some how Scurll flipped the pinfall around onto Owens!

1..

2..

3..

Corey Graves: Marty Scurll is the new number one contender for Bob Holly's Breakout Championship!

Scurll picked up a quick victory and rolled out of the ring to celebrate to a mixed reaction from the crowd as the show cut to a commercial.
